EasySend's Accessibility Supported Components

Prev Next

Article Overview

The following article describes the adjustments made to EasySend's global components to support accessibility.

Components

Table 1 describes the adjustments made to EasySend's global components to support accessibility. 

Table 1: EasySend Components

ComponentAccessibleAlternativeAccessibility Adjustments
SignatureNo - cannot be accessible
  • Sign with a Checkbox component
  • Upload a signature file
Added required asterisk to the instructions 
Custom SelectNo - cannot be accessibleSimple select component-
File UploadNo - cannot be accessible

No

-
Radio QuestionYes

-

  • Added role="group" for grouping options
  • Added some ARIA attributes for supporting Accessibility criteria
  • Support auto-focus on the element when an error validation message appears
  • Change focus behavior according to accessibility rules
  • Fixed keyboard navigation and the option to select Checkboxes
CheckboxYes

-

  • Added some ARIA attributes for supporting Accessibility criteria
  • Support auto-focus on the element when an error validation message appears
  • Added support edit focus outline styling
Text InputYes

-

  • Added some ARIA attributes for supporting Accessibility criteria
  • Support auto-focus on the element when an error validation message appears
  • Added "for" attribute for link <label> to <input>
Text AreaYes

-

  • Added some ARIA attributes for supporting Accessibility criteria
  • Support auto-focus on the element when an error validation message appears
  • Changed title of text-area from <div> to <label>
ButtonYes

-

-
ImageYes

-

Added "Alt" property
ContainerYes

-

Added "from group" and title
NOTE
For additional information, click here
Form PreviewNo - cannot be accessible

No

-
TooltipNo - can be accessible

No

-
Validation MessageNo - can be accessible

Use regular field validation

-
Radio with ImageYes

-

Same as Radio Question
Date InputYes

-

  • Added some ARIA attributes for supporting Accessibility criteria
  • Support auto-focus on the element when an error validation message appears
  • Change input type from "tel" to "text"
  • Added optional "readonly" attribute
  • Add component-level date validation
  • Add a new boolean var to show date pattern instructions in the label
Preview and Submit Popups:
  • Send Form Success
  • Send Form Failed 
  • Preview Failed 
  • Preview Loading
No - can be accessible

No

-
Custom TabNo - can be accessible

No

-
Horizontal RadioNo - can be accessibleNo-
Language SelectNo - cannot be accessibleNo-
Text Input with AutocompleteNo - cannot be accessibleEasySend autocomplete component-

Components Versions

(See Table 2)

To make sure your components support the accessibility adjustments, verify their versions in the theme:

Table 2: EasySend Components

ComponentVersion
Radio Question10.0.0 or above
Checkbox6.1.1 or above
Text Input21.0.17 or above
Text Area6.0.2 or above
Button7.0.2 or above
Tooltip0.16.1 or above
Validation Message0.0.6 or above
Radio with Image7.0.2 or above
Date Input10.0.12 or above
Preview and Submit Popups
  • Send Form Success - 1.0.4 or above 
  • Send Form Failed  - 1.0.5 or above
  • Preview Failed - 1.0.2 or above 
  • Preview Loading - 1.0.3 or above 

Can’t find what you’re looking for?

Let us know what you need and we'll help you as soon as possible.